What is an Online Casino?

Gambling Nov 30, 2022

Generally, an online casino is a website where players can access a variety of gambling games. They may have games that are similar to those played in a physical casino, such as roulette, blackjack, and poker. In some cases, players can even place sports bets. There are also online casinos that allow players to use a live dealer to play their favorite games. This allows them to have a more immersive experience, since they can interact with the dealer in real time.

Live casinos are actually quite similar to online casinos. They offer a range of casino games, including poker, blackjack, roulette, and slot machines. They are also similar to brick-and-mortar casinos, in that they are run by real people. This is why live casinos are sometimes referred to as “real casinos.”

Live casinos use live stream technology to allow players to interact with a real dealer and play casino games with other players. Live casinos have their own studios, which are used to broadcast real-time casino games. Depending on the operator, the studio may be split up into three rooms. A live dealer is responsible for running the games and ensuring that all players have a fair chance at winning.

Some live casinos use special cards with barcodes to help the dealers deal the games. These cards must be scanned before they can be used. This is a reliable method, as it prevents players from mixing up the cards. The process is similar to how a grocery store would use barcodes to scan the items on the shelf.

While most online casinos use random number generators to shuffle the card decks and determine the landing spots for the roulette balls, live casinos use computer vision to accurately and reliably capture the action. This process is a lot more advanced than the random number generator, and it has limitless potential. The computer is also able to keep track of the game’s history.
